One, because of the well-planned angles and the Dolby 5.1 Digitally Enhanced audio, and two, because I got to experience the concert first hand. I lucked out big time because they were originally going to film the show in Argentina, but finally decided last minute that they would be filming it at home in Phoenix, Arizona. The crowd was a mere 2,000-3,000 but we had the energy of a small army when Megadeth hit the stage (and I was in the front of the pack). We all knew we had to show, not only Megadeth, but all of the Megafans what Phoenix was really made of.
